# GenericGraph Qualified name: `manim.mobject.graph.GenericGraph` ### *class* GenericGraph(vertices, edges, labels=False, label_fill_color=ManimColor('#000000'), layout='spring', layout_scale=2, layout_config=None, vertex_type=, vertex_config=None, vertex_mobjects=None, edge_type=, partitions=None, root_vertex=None, edge_config=None) Bases: [`VMobject`](manim.mobject.types.vectorized_mobject.VMobject.md#manim.mobject.types.vectorized_mobject.VMobject) Abstract base class for graphs (that is, a collection of vertices connected with edges). Graphs can be instantiated by passing both a list of (distinct, hashable) vertex names, together with list of edges (as tuples of vertex names). See the examples for concrete implementations of this class for details. #### NOTE This implementation uses updaters to make the edges move with the vertices. #### SEE ALSO [`Graph`](manim.mobject.graph.Graph.md#manim.mobject.graph.Graph), [`DiGraph`](manim.mobject.graph.DiGraph.md#manim.mobject.graph.DiGraph) * **Parameters:** * **vertices** (*Sequence* *[**Hashable* *]*) – A list of vertices. Must be hashable elements. * **edges** (*Sequence* *[**tuple* *[**Hashable* *,* *Hashable* *]* *]*) – A list of edges, specified as tuples `(u, v)` where both `u` and `v` are vertices. * **labels** (*bool* *|* *dict*) – Controls whether or not vertices are labeled. If `False` (the default), the vertices are not labeled; if `True` they are labeled using their names (as specified in `vertices`) via [`MathTex`](manim.mobject.text.tex_mobject.MathTex.md#manim.mobject.text.tex_mobject.MathTex). Alternatively, custom labels can be specified by passing a dictionary whose keys are the vertices, and whose values are the corresponding vertex labels (rendered via, e.g., [`Text`](manim.mobject.text.text_mobject.Text.md#manim.mobject.text.text_mobject.Text) or [`Tex`](manim.mobject.text.tex_mobject.Tex.md#manim.mobject.text.tex_mobject.Tex)). * **label_fill_color** (*str*) – Sets the fill color of the default labels generated when `labels` is set to `True`. Has no effect for other values of `labels`. * **layout** (*LayoutName* *|* *dict* *[**Hashable* *,* [*Point3DLike*](manim.typing.md#manim.typing.Point3DLike) *]* *|* [*LayoutFunction*](manim.mobject.graph.LayoutFunction.md#manim.mobject.graph.LayoutFunction)) – Either one of `"spring"` (the default), `"circular"`, `"kamada_kawai"`, `"planar"`, `"random"`, `"shell"`, `"spectral"`, `"spiral"`, `"tree"`, and `"partite"` for automatic vertex positioning primarily using `networkx` (see [their documentation](https://networkx.org/documentation/stable/reference/drawing.html#module-networkx.drawing.layout) for more details), a dictionary specifying a coordinate (value) for each vertex (key) for manual positioning, or a .:class:~.LayoutFunction with a user-defined automatic layout. * **layout_config** (*dict* *|* *None*) – Only for automatic layouts. A dictionary whose entries are passed as keyword arguments to the named layout or automatic layout function specified via `layout`. The `tree` layout also accepts a special parameter `vertex_spacing` passed as a keyword argument inside the `layout_config` dictionary. Passing a tuple `(space_x, space_y)` as this argument overrides the value of `layout_scale` and ensures that vertices are arranged in a way such that the centers of siblings in the same layer are at least `space_x` units apart horizontally, and neighboring layers are spaced `space_y` units vertically. * **layout_scale** (*float* *|* *tuple* *[**float* *,* *float* *,* *float* *]*) – The scale of automatically generated layouts: the vertices will be arranged such that the coordinates are located within the interval `[-scale, scale]`. Some layouts accept a tuple `(scale_x, scale_y)` causing the first coordinate to be in the interval `[-scale_x, scale_x]`, and the second in `[-scale_y, scale_y]`. Default: 2. * **vertex_type** (*type* *[*[*Mobject*](manim.mobject.mobject.Mobject.md#manim.mobject.mobject.Mobject) *]*) – The mobject class used for displaying vertices in the scene. * **vertex_config** (*dict* *|* *None*) – Either a dictionary containing keyword arguments to be passed to the class specified via `vertex_type`, or a dictionary whose keys are the vertices, and whose values are dictionaries containing keyword arguments for the mobject related to the corresponding vertex. * **vertex_mobjects** (*dict* *|* *None*) – A dictionary whose keys are the vertices, and whose values are mobjects to be used as vertices. Passing vertices here overrides all other configuration options for a vertex. * **edge_type** (*type* *[*[*Mobject*](manim.mobject.mobject.Mobject.md#manim.mobject.mobject.Mobject) *]*) – The mobject class used for displaying edges in the scene.
